EU approves Dutch aid scheme for hydrogen- and methanol-powered ships

Netherlands’ state aid programme has been approved by the European Commission to support the deployment of zero-emission vessels powered by renewable hydrogen and renewable methanol in the country’s short-sea shipping sector.

Under the scheme, the Dutch government will provide direct grants for the purchase of new zero-emission vessels and the conversion of existing ships to operate on renewable hydrogen or renewable methanol. Funding will be available between 2027 and 2031, the Commission said, S&P Global reported.

The programme will cover passenger, cargo and work vessels operating mainly in short-sea shipping, helping operators comply with increasingly stringent European Union decarbonisation regulations.

The European Commission said the initiative aligns with the EU’s climate objectives as the maritime sector faces tighter emissions standards under the EU Emissions Trading System (ETS) and the FuelEU Maritime regulation.

The EU has progressively expanded the scope of the Emissions Trading System for maritime transport between 2024 and 2026, while FuelEU Maritime introduces increasingly stringent greenhouse gas intensity requirements for marine fuels at five-year intervals through 2050.

The Dutch support scheme is expected to stimulate demand for renewable methanol and green hydrogen as alternative marine fuels, particularly in the Amsterdam-Rotterdam-Antwerp (ARA) shipping hub, one of Europe’s busiest centres for short-sea maritime trade.

Industry adoption of alternative marine fuels has so far remained limited due to their higher cost compared with conventional marine gasoil and the lack of supporting bunkering and fuel supply infrastructure.

The Commission said the scheme would help accelerate the transition to low-carbon shipping while supporting the development of cleaner marine fuel markets across Northwest Europe.
